Transaction 8034eae4158af6021ea6a665d85e4fe47fd4852979d1ef271e15bcae0a907d07

2 Input
2 Outputs
  • 8034eae4158af6021ea6a665d85e4fe47fd4852979d1ef271e15bcae0a907d07:0
  • value  100000000
    address  36Ti4dizYb3DNDE3wAoQdAALR5uxgAsZvA
  • 8034eae4158af6021ea6a665d85e4fe47fd4852979d1ef271e15bcae0a907d07:1
  • value  513345204
    address  1CMUYQFruNBbFacyhTXJjSsFEjmG7sa4NW